Roles and Responsibilities
• Set up and maintain Canada payroll information by designing effective and efficient systems; directing the collection, calculation, and entering of data.
• Update payroll records by reviewing/evaluating changes to exemptions, insurance coverage, retirement savings deductions, accruals, job titles, and department/division transfers.
• Oversee the payment of employees by directing the production and issuance of direct deposits bi-weekly.
• Ensure all payrolls are processed in an accurate, compliant, and timely manner.
• Maintain, create and review payroll policies and procedures alongside the, as well as a focus on streamlining processes.
• Maintain professional and technical knowledge by attending educational workshops; reviewing professional publications; establishing personal networks; participating in professional societies; as well as staying up to date on any legal compliance changes.
• Manage payroll workload to meet operational requirements.
• Process off-cycle payments as necessary for paychecks issued (reimbursements, hours not previously reported, final checks, etc) outside of our regular pay periods.
• Maintains payroll records and use of all paid time off including but not limited to PTO and sick leave.
• Research and follow up on any returned direct deposits.
• Processes payroll garnishments and ensures that they are within provincial requirements.
• Prepare reports by compiling summaries of earnings, taxes, deductions, leave, disability, and non-taxable wages.
• Support all internal and external audits related to payroll.
• Maintain, create and review payroll policies and procedures, as well as a focus on streamlining processes.
• Manage processes for completeness and accuracy of any irregular payroll changes/calculations including, but not limited to earnings, and deduction changes, health and retirement insurance, and employee draw.
• Maintain all payroll reports as provided electronically by the third-party payroll processor.
• Assist with other special projects as requested by management.
• Review and support the timely completion of any required payroll tax reporting.
• Engage in the daily workflow of payroll.
• Report monthly statistics to state and federal agencies as required by law.
• Provide bi-weekly payroll, retirement program benefits reporting, and employee statistics to HR Leadership.
